Product Advantages
1. Higher Power Generation: The JA Solar 455W N-Type solar module is designed to generate more power output than standard solar panels. This higher power generation capability means that the user can generate more energy from the same amount of solar panel area, which can help lower costs and maximize energy production.
2. Better LCOE: JA Solar 455W N-Type module has a lower levelized cost of energy (LCOE) due to its higher power generation capability. The LCOE represents the cost of generating one kilowatt-hour (kWh) of electricity over the lifetime of the solar panel system. The lower the LCOE, the more affordable solar energy becomes for the user.

3. Improved Low Irradiance Response: The JA Solar 455W N-Type module features an improved low irradiance response, meaning that it can still generate power even under low light conditions like cloudy days or early morning/evening when the sun is not at its strongest. This feature ensures that the user can generate electricity even in less than optimal solar conditions.
4. Durability: JA Solar 455W N-Type module is designed with a high level of durability, making it resistant to harsh weather conditions such as hail, snow, and high winds. This durability ensures that the solar panel lasts longer and provides reliable power output over its lifetime.
5. Quality and Performance: JA Solar is a well-established player in the solar energy industry, known for its high-quality solar panels that deliver outstanding performance. The JA Solar 455W N-Type module is no exception, bringing the same level of quality and reliable performance to customers seeking high-efficiency solar energy solutions.

Application Scenarios
1. Utility-Scale Solar Farms: The 455W N-Type modules have a high power output, making them an ideal choice for large-scale solar power plants. By using these modules, developers can maximize the power output of their installations while reducing the overall footprint of the project. These panels can be arranged in series or parallel configurations to meet the specific needs of the project.

2. Commercial Rooftop Systems: The compact design of the 455W N-Type solar modules makes them a great fit for commercial rooftop systems. These panels are easy to install and can be configured to fit a wide range of roof shapes and sizes. Additionally, the high efficiency of these panels means that businesses can generate more power per square foot of available roof space, potentially leading to significant cost savings over time.

3. Residential Solar Arrays: More and more homeowners are investing in solar energy to reduce their carbon footprint and lower their electricity bills. JA Solar's 455W N-Type modules are a great option for residential solar arrays, providing homeowners with a high-efficiency option for their rooftop installations. By using N-type cells, these panels are also less affected by temperature changes, ensuring consistent performance in a variety of weather conditions.
